Channing Tatum’s Friends Poke Fun Of His Fame

Channing Tatum is one of the hottest hunks in Hollywood with a healthy movie career to boot, which makes him a prime target for his buddies to mock him.

According to the ‘Magic Mike’ star, his close friends love nothing more than poking fun at his fame – which is a bonus in a way, as he admits it keeps him from getting too big-headed.

“My friends keep me grounded. It’s embarrassing to tell you how much my friends make fun of me,” Channing shared.

“Seriously, when you have a doll made of your face, it’s ridiculous how creative your friends can get… pictures, videos, little animated cartoons they’ve made. And they’re way, way not PG-13. So I get chopped down to size all the time.”

Despite his status as a sex symbol and his big muscles, Tatum insists that deep down he’s just a “fat kid on the inside.”

He explained: “I love food so much, and I fluctuate about 25-30 pounds between movies. I feel like I have to do a chess movie that requires very little movement at some point, just so I can eat pizza and play chess on the beach all day.

“And then eat more pizza and cheeseburgers and drink beer. That’d be amazing. I’d give anything for that. I gotta figure that movie out.”

Channing also talked about his happy married life with wife Jenna Dewan-Tatum – who also happens to be carrying their first baby.

“You have to want it,” he said of their perfect relationship, in an interview with Cosmopolitan magazine.

“Jenna’s and my thing is checking in with each other all the time, like ‘On a scale from one to 10, how much do you love me right now?’ And you gotta be honest, and you’ve got to want an honest answer.”
